I am using the Web Services Addressing 1.0 - Metadata standard to define
the WS-Addressing action in the WSDL. This WSDL also contains the
SOAPAction in the binding. When the WSDL is consumed by axis2 to
generate the service  i notice that the SOAPAction (for request) is used
for the the actionMapping in the service.xml. Of course the service.xml
can be modified afterwards, but i am wondering why not the wsa:action in
the WSDL is used bij default. Is there a wsdl2java option that enables
this?
